1

Facebookの「いいね」ボタンを自分のウェブサイトに統合したいのですが、これはうまくいきました。1 つの Web ページに複数の記事があり、各記事の下に「いいね」ボタンが追加されています。ここで、別の Web ページの各ボタンのいいね! の数を取得したいと考えています。「いいね」ボタンを宣言するときに ID を指定し、この同じ ID を使用して Facebook からクリック数を取得することは可能ですか。誰かがこれがどのように機能するかについて説明してもらえますか? 可能であれば、コード例を提供してください。

ありがとう

4

2 に答える 2

1

FQL を使用して、いいね数を求めることができます

コードでは、次のようなものを使用できます。

$query='SELECT normalized_url,comment_count,like_count,total_count FROM link_stat WHERE url IN ("http://yourwebsite.com/articles/1","http://yourwebsite.com/articles/2")';
$url = "http://graph.facebook.com/fql?q=".urlencode($query);
$data = json_decode(file_get_contents($url),true); //better use curl

そして、あなたのURLからcomments_countとlikes_countsを配列しています。例:

facebook.com および google.com 統計の FQL

参考文献

https://developers.facebook.com/docs/reference/fql/link_stat/

于 2012-11-12T01:08:39.700 に答える
0

Facebook for Websitesを読んでください。ウェブサイトで like プラグインを使用する方法がすべて説明されています。

于 2012-11-11T22:24:56.007 に答える